Information from Paul
This week we move on in our readings to the account of the plagues and the Passover. Last week we saw that God’s heart desire for His people was that they should be set free to worship or serve Him, that they could not do this whilst in bondage. This is equally true for us. That’s why He has to redeem us before we can worship him. Today we can take this a stage further, because when God redeems us we become His sons (nothing to do with gender, obviously, but everything to do with privilege), His first-born sons. He calls us all by name, and there’s no order of preference with Him. Furthermore, He’s given us a calling to fulfil and, by His grace, we’re going to fulfil it. More on that later.
